And they bend their tongues like their bow for lies: but they are not valiant for the truth upon the earth; for they proceed from evil to evil, and they know not me, saith the LORD.

Bible References

They bend

Jeremiah 9:5
Each one betrays his friend;
no one tells the truth.
They have taught their tongues to speak lies;
they wear themselves out doing wrong.
Psalm 52:2
Like a sharpened razor,
your tongue devises destruction,
working treachery.
Psalm 64:3
who sharpen their tongues like swords
and aim bitter words like arrows,
Psalm 120:2
Lord, deliver me from lying lips
and a deceitful tongue.”
Isaiah 59:3
For your hands are defiled with blood
and your fingers, with iniquity;
your lips have spoken lies,
and your tongues mutter injustice.
Micah 7:3
Both hands are good at accomplishing evil:
the official and the judge demand a bribe;
when the powerful man communicates his evil desire,
they plot it together.
Romans 3:13
Their throat is an open grave;
they deceive with their tongues.
Vipers’ venom is under their lips.
